Lady, 35, Docked For Slicing Rival’s Face With Razor Blade

Sponsored
Sponsored

KINGSLEY EBERE

A 35-year old lady, Chioma Nwaeze, has landed in trouble in Lagos State for allegedly using razor blade to inflict deep injury on her rival, Jennifer Iheanacho, by slicing her face in order to disfigure her permanently.

 

P.M.EXPRESS reports that the lady, Chioma Nwaeze, has been arrested and charged for allegedly attacking and assaulting Jennifer Iheanacho.

 

The incident happened at Karimu Street, Orile Iganmu area of Lagos, where they reside.

 

The lady, Chioma Nwaeze, was said to have had a disagreement with her rival over an undisclosed matter, which led to exchange of words. In the process,  Chioma went inside her house, brought razor blade and cut Jennifer on the face and her back to disfigure her.

 

The victim was said to have bled profusely and was rushed to an undisclosed hospital for treatment while the matter was reported to the Police at Orile Division. Police operatives then arrested the lady, Chioma and detained her at the station for interrogation over her alleged conduct.

After thorough nterrogation, the Police found her culpable for her conduct and consequently charged her before the Ebute Metta Magistrate Court for the alleged assault, which attracts several years of imprisonment.

 

However, she pleaded not guilty when she was arraigned.

 

The prosecutor, Inspector Ejembi Adelowo, then asked the Court to give a date for hearing since she pleaded not guilty to enable the Police to prove that she actually committed the alleged offence.

The Presiding Magistrate, Mrs. O.O.Ikobayo, granted her bail in the sum of N100,000 with one surety in like sum, who must show evidence of means of livelihood and addresses verified by the Court.

The matter was adjourned for mention while the defendant was remanded in custody at the Correctional Centre pending when she will perfect her bail conditions.
